Pitt offensive coordinator Matt Canada has been hired to the same position at LSU, Andy Staples of Sports Illustrated reported this morning.

Canada will stay with Pitt through the Pinstripe Bowl, however, on Dec. 28 against Northwestern.
The Panthers finished 42nd in total offense this year and were extremely efficient in the red zone, finishing tenth in scoring offense. Led by quarterback Nathan Peterman, running back James Conner (who just declared for the NFL Draft early) and wide receiver Quadree Henderson, the Panthers also have the No. 4 offense in the nation per S&P+.
